Basketball Recap: Putnam City Pirates vs. Edmond Memorial Bulldogs

Putnam City and Edmond Memorial squared off in some playoff action on Saturday, but Putnam City had to settle for second. They came up short against the Edmond Memorial Bulldogs, falling 62-41. That's two games in a row now that the Pirates have lost by exactly 21 points.

Edmond Memorial got their win on the backs of several key players, but it was Janiyah Williams out in front who dropped a double-double with 23 points and 12 boards. The matchup was Williams' 20th in a row with at least 15 points. The team also got some help courtesy of Avery Hjelmstad, who went 5-for-11 to rack up 17 points along with three steals and three blocks.

Putnam City has traveled a rocky road recently, having lost three of their last four contests. That's put a noticeable dent in their 7-13 record this season. Edmond Memorial pushed their record up to 23-3 with the victory, which was their tenth straight at home.

Putnam City does not have any more games scheduled as of now. As for Edmond Memorial, they will take on Norman at 6:00 p.m. on Thursday. Norman will roll in looking for their eighth straight win, something Edmond Memorial surely won't give up without a fight.
